These worksheets typically incorporate a variety of question formats, including multiple choice, fill-in-the-blank, diagrams to label, and comparative analysis charts. Questions may require the identification of stages, the explanation of key events occurring within each phase, or the distinction between the functions and outcomes of mitosis and meiosis. The inclusion of visual aids like diagrams is common to enhance understanding of the spatial arrangements and dynamic changes involved.
